Alpha PMX is an elemental nutrient formula that supplies a set of nutrients needed for performance nutrition. The Alpha ENF formula  worked well in this application and the Alpha PMX formula was developed by changing the ENF formula. Alpha PMX was designed especially for use in fitness programs, athletic training and performance events. After we made and tested the PMX formula,  other applications become obvious and many people now use PMX in ways we did not anticipate. Alpha PMX is now used routinely as a nutritional supplement or an energy drink, mixed in juice as a tube feeding formula and in traveling and survival applications  

The five main differences between Alpha ENF and PMX  are:

  1. Lipid (fat) is omitted from Alpha PMX

  2. Alpha PMX has higher levels of  amino acids.

  3. Alpha PMX is not flavored 

  4. Alpha PMX is a dry powder with a longer shelf life than Alpha ENF 

  5. Alpha PMX is more tolerant of higher temperatures and is recommended for travel in hot climates.

Fat Free

Occasionally, the fat component of Alpha ENF will bother a hypersensitive person and the fat-free Alpha PMX will be better tolerated. Fatty acids can be supply separately in the form of fresh vegetable oil added to the formula at the time of mixing with juices or water. Because it is fat free, the Alpha PMX formula has a longer shelf-life and can be used as emergency rations at home, for example, in an earth-quake survival kit or as back-up nutrition and survival rations on an ocean-cruiser. Amino Acids

Instead of proteins, free amino acids are provided. A complete set of the nine essential amino acids is complemented by 10 of the non-essential amino acids. Both Alpha ENF and Alpha PMX contain branch-chain amino acids; higher concentration in Alpha PMX is designed to enhance muscle action and growth. Leucine in particular seems to promote muscle growth, acting in concert with insulin. The other two branch-chain amino acids, isoleucine and valine, may also supply muscle fuel if impairment of glucose utilization occurs. Arginine has been effective in improving tissue repair and can be considered growth-promoting.
